Ecosystemsnetworks refers to the interconnectedness and interdependence of various ecosystems. It acknowledges that ecosystems do not exist in isolation but rather form a complex web where the health and functioning of one can significantly impact others. This concept highlights the flow of energy, nutrients, and species between different ecological communities, both within and across geographical boundaries. For instance, the health of a river ecosystem is closely linked to the forests in its watershed, as these forests regulate water flow and filter pollutants. Similarly, migratory species connect distant ecosystems, transferring genetic material and influencing food webs across vast distances. Understanding ecosystemsnetworks is crucial for effective conservation and management strategies, as interventions in one area can have unforeseen consequences elsewhere. It emphasizes the need for a holistic approach, considering the broader landscape and the intricate relationships that sustain biodiversity and ecological processes on a regional and global scale. Recognizing these networks helps in identifying critical corridors for wildlife movement, understanding the impact of climate change on interconnected systems, and developing resilient landscapes.
